Output 132c64057c74731f0c93ee884c217248e8447f4b373176f10f66e9edacdf17db:1

value
30968000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45af934b5a67e4589761c3fa8aac8f23cfdc5a2a OP_EQUAL
address
MEFdBrf4ojP8q6utPjCtWwVWQbXVnFy2iq
transaction
132c64057c74731f0c93ee884c217248e8447f4b373176f10f66e9edacdf17db
spent
true